How much does it cost to rent a home in Phoenixville?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Phoenixville 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,404 | $1,850 | $3,328 |
Phoenixville 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,936 | $2,200 | $3,500 |
Phoenixville 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,800 | $2,500 | $4,700 |
Phoenixville 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,833 | $5,000 | $6,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Phoenixville
What type of rentals are currently available in Phoenixville?
There are currently 86 Apartments for Rent in Phoenixville, PA with pricing that ranges from $1,150 to $4,070. There are also 52 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Phoenixville ranging from $975 to $6,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Phoenixville?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Phoenixville ranges from $975 to $6,500 with an average monthly rent of $3,410.
